Mary A. Neville to Robert Neville, undated
[fragment]
Our littl mischief’s idea of begging was quiet perte as the Tennessaains say of a man who is more intelegent than common
You say that all the children are comeing home I should be glad to have letters from each of them
I must close
Mary A Marle /
P. S. We are looking for John Silburn now evry day I hope he will not pass here for I want those peaches socks &c.
Wethirby has got a letter from home this morning he telse me that the soldiers families are receiveing from the State at the rate of $5.00 for his wife and each child $1.00 per month now I want you should get this try hard to get it if there is any such thing it rightly belongs to us for we pay our proportion by our taxes
I am glad to know that you such a fine visit at home I realy would like to have a good talk with mother
